CWT is hosted since 2002 once in a year. Today we have the 9th remake, with random00, Zemke and me as hosters. It's true, in his origins there were played different schemes, but all schemes were normal based, like Inter, Elite, Pro, Classic... It's origins were still settled in WWP :p In between, Intermediate scheme become accepted as the only scheme. In the meanwhile, NNN clan became a very important part of this tourney, so it's the consequence that we play since 2008 NNNL scheme. Last year we tried to play TNL scheme too, but the occured mess wasn't it worth. I think it's by far the most respected tourney in "Intermediates World". This year old fellas like SirGorash (NNN clan founder) appeared from inactivity only for training for CWT.
Anyway, the old generation (despite of Bytor) stopped playing at all. They just visit the forums from time to time. The tourney founder Crespo already donated 2003 - 2004 T-Shirts for the winners. This year we got a little break: New site, tourney hosters from "new generation" and prizes for the winners.
The participants list is strictly limited to 32 wormers. That's the reason why I didn't advertised the tourney anywhere, not in NNN forum neither here. The tournament system is quite similar to the Champions League. Group A to H, 32 players (there are even home and away games) > Two best of each group in playoff > Last sixteen, quarterfinal, semifinal, third place, final. Anyways, you'll figure out more on the site itself.

We already know TOP 4 players: Dario, FaD, Kayz and Mablak.
All 4 mentioned wormers were candidates for the 1st place, sadly nobody of the underdogs got it into the last stage of k.o. games. Another prove for the very high quality of the starting field this year!
From the 4 former CWT champions only Dario kept his chance on a title defense. Fantomas (2005), Random00 (2008) and Johnmir (2009) already capitulated in hard-fought bo5 knock-out games.
Currently we are searching the 2nd final opponent beside Mablak! His name will be Dario or Kayz. They are going to play their Semi-final within Wednesday, 01.12.2010. FaD still got a chance (after his 3-0 defeat vs Mablak) on a physical trophy, with a victory in 3rd-game match. He will challenge with the loser of Dario - Kayz.
